The prefabricated building market in Spain has a surprisingly long history, dating back to the early 20th century. Initially, these structures were primarily used for temporary purposes like industrial warehouses and military barracks. However, advancements in technology and materials throughout the latter half of the century led to a shift in perception. Prefabricated buildings began to be seen as viable solutions for permanent structures, offering advantages like faster construction times, lower costs, and improved energy efficiency. Culturally, Spain has traditionally favored brick-and-mortar construction, reflecting a desire for permanence and a connection to heritage. However, recent trends are starting to challenge this.

The economic crisis of 2008 left a lasting impact, leading to a surge in demand for affordable housing. Prefabricated buildings emerged as a potential answer, offering quicker construction times and lower costs compared to traditional methods. Additionally, a growing focus on sustainability is influencing the market. Government initiatives aimed at tackling the housing crisis, such as the Ministry of Transport's 20,000 Housing Plan, could further accelerate the adoption of prefabricated solutions. Additionally, the tourism industry is a significant driver. Prefabricated buildings offer a fast and cost-effective way to construct hotels, resorts, and other temporary or seasonal structures. Moreover, the growing popularity of modular construction, a type of prefabrication that allows for flexibility and customization, is attracting a wider range of clients. However, the prefabricated building market in Spain also faces some challenges. Public perception remains a hurdle.

The traditional association of prefabricated buildings with impermanence and lower quality needs to be overcome. Architects and engineers need to be further integrated into the design process to showcase the architectural possibilities and quality that prefabricated buildings can offer. Regulations also play a role. Steel, known for its strength and durability, finds extensive use in industrial buildings and large commercial structures, offering quick erection and design flexibility, albeit at a higher initial cost compared to alternatives like concrete. Prefabricated concrete panels, with attributes like fire resistance and sound insulation, are favored for residential and commercial projects, owing to their availability and efficient production in Spain.

Wood, increasingly popular for its sustainability and thermal insulation, particularly through materials like Cross-Laminated Timber (CLT), serves as a faster and eco-friendly alternative for residential construction, albeit necessitating additional treatments for fire resistance and insect protection. Additionally, lightweight steel framing, prefabricated plastic panels, and recycled materials offer cost-effectiveness and specific functionalities in prefabricated construction but currently hold a smaller market share. Application-wise, prefabricated buildings address a spectrum of needs, including residential, spurred by the government's emphasis on affordable housing solutions, commercial, catering to retail, hospitality, and office spaces with cost-effective and time-efficient solutions, and industrial, encompassing warehouses, factories, and agricultural structures that demand durability and quick turnaround times. Key policies include the Código Técnico de la Edificación (CTE), the national building code, which sets safety, habitability, and energy efficiency standards for all construction projects, including prefabricated ones.

Prefabricated structures must also comply with various European Union (EU) directives on construction products like the Construction Products Regulation (CPR). To demonstrate compliance, manufacturers can obtain CE marking through notified bodies, signifying their product meets EU safety and performance requirements. Additionally, regional regulations may exist, so consulting with local authorities is vital. For instance, specific fire safety certifications might be required depending on the building's use and location.
